In a 1996 Honda Passport, the cigarette lighter fuse is located in the fuse box under the dashboard on the driver's side. You'll need to remove the cover of the fuse box to access the fuses. Look for the fuse labeled "CIG" or "Cigar Lighter," which is typically a 15-amp fuse. Always consult the owner's manual for the exact location and specifications.
